Some Game Observations
1) This was a team they were expected to beat my a lot and they did. It was never a closer game unlike the Minnesota Morris (MM) game for 2 1/2 quarters.
2) Overall play much better than MM game. Entry pass to the spot, wait for double team, kick out for the 3 pointer. Sarah Jacobson drive the lane, attract the defense kick out to the open jump shot. Much less dribble and weave, waiting for 5 seconds on shot clock then attacking the rim 1 on 3. So more of an attempt at offensive structure.
3) Depth- Played 10. Goodhue, Dietz and Riley Jacobson in street close. Appears all ten can run the court, and have some ball skills.
4) Height in the middle will be a factor. Number 44, 6-2 young lady from Winona and young lady from Cando both impacting shots and rebounding and scoring at the basket. Word was Emily Dietz was having best summer/fall of all the new post ladies. So depth in the middle is new this year.
5) Sarah was under control. Didn't force shots, moved the ball around.
Really no negatives.
